As I mentioned elsewhere (below) I am currently conducting similar testing across 4 different 4B models (Qwen3-4B Hivemind, Qwen3-4B-2507-Instruct, Phi-4-mini, Granite-4-3B-micro), using both grounded and ungrounded conditions. Aiming for 10,000 runs, currently at 3,500.
Not to count chickens before they hatch - but at ctx 8192, hallucination flags in the grounded condition are trending toward near-zero across the models tested (so far). If that holds across the full campaign, useful to know. If it doesn't hold, also useful to know.
I have an idea for how to make grounded state even more useful. Again, chickens not hatched blah blah. I'll share what I find here if there's interest. I'm intending to submit the whole shooting match for peer review (TMLR or JMLR) and put it on arXiv for others to poke at.
